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
22 7384130 838985 6247
52679859 7516 9266851
52679859 7516 9266851
093 28 09352 450736
All about undefined
Interested in learning more?
52679859 7516 9266851
093 28 09352 450736
See more
0703245 747954
670180587 47 1886837784
See more
5439636 661 9791126
435 915396 0624895
See more